How they compare
Austria currently reports 210.4 deaths against 203.79 deaths in Denmark, a difference of 6.61 deaths.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 22 shared years of data; in 2000 it was Denmark ahead.
Austria ranks 26th and Denmark ranks 28th of 194 countries.
Denmark has averaged higher in every one of the 3 decades both report.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Austria | Denmark |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 109.64 deaths | 218.08 deaths | 108.43 deaths | Denmark |
| 2010s | 140.63 deaths | 218.84 deaths | 78.2 deaths | Denmark |
| 2020s | 190.54 deaths | 202.66 deaths | 12.11 deaths | Denmark |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.
